The National Police arrested an accused man in Móstoles (Madrid). sexually assaulting at least ten women with whom he arranged a date through a popular dating app, He wanted them to see each other in a completely dark place.
The putative author of the cases marked this and other conditions with the following premise: “Make a sensory contact where you can increase your senses and free yourself”, As reported this Thursday by the Madrid Police Department.
When he was with the women he once communicated with, He sexually abused them, and in some cases even assaulted them, the victims were unable to see his face.
After he was arrested, the cops found him two cell phones with over 400 girlfriends to communicate with.
The investigation revealed that last February, a woman met a man, through a communication app, in a house. She was sexually assaulted twice.
When meeting the victim, the agents supposedly, relying on dating at a trusted location and in complete darkness, Maintaining “sensory” contact, letting go, and finally seeing each other’s faces is a fact that never happened.
Complaints from other victims
During the investigation it was possible to find two other victims who did not report the eventsso the agents thought it might not be an isolated incident.
Identifying the perpetrator of sexual abuse and assault, among other security measures, was particularly difficult. He blocked the victims’ phones, gave wrong addresses, and sometimes stole money and other items from the complainants, never seeing their faces.
Eventually, the police device used to find him resulted in his arrest at e.Madrid municipality of Móstoles.
between More than 400 female contacts blocked on mobile phones by detaineesagents managed to locate the other seven victims who intended to report the incidents.
The investigation is still open, because It has not been ruled out that there are more women who have been sexually assaulted by the same man.
